    Position Title: High School Special Education Para Educator

    FLSA Status:Non-Exempt

    Hours:Monday thru Friday 6.5 hours per day with a 30-minute unpaid break (7 total hrs/day)

    Start Date: 08/24/2026

    Job Summary:The Special Education Paraprofessional provides instructional and support services to students with special needs in classrooms other learning sites and community settings. This role involves assisting students in developing self-advocacy skills greater independence and managing their behaviors. Responsibilities include monitoring and recording student behaviors implementing instructional plans and providing physical and emotional support to students.

    Essential Duties and Responsibilities:

    • InstructionalSupport:
      • Instruct and support students with special needs in various settings assisting in developing self-advocacy skills and independence.
      • Meet with teachers to determine appropriate student performance levels instructional modifications and assignments.
      • Assist in implementing daily instructional plans and provide input on student needs.
      • Occasionally supervise students in modified learning areas assist with assignments and present recommendations to teachers and support staff.
      • Administer correct and grade worksheets and tests record grades assign work and assume responsibility for small instructional groups or classrooms when the teacher is temporarily out.
      • Prepare classroom materials file documents and complete student evaluation sheets.
    • Behavioral Support:
      • Monitor evaluate and record classroom behaviors problem-solve and discuss appropriate behavior expectations with students.
      • Provide appropriate redirections for misbehavior (break problem-solving or modified learning area).
      • Implement physical restraints if necessary for student safety according to individual student plans and District policy (district-provided training required).
    • Student Assistance:
      • Provide assistance with personal hygiene medical needs toileting diapering lifting writing feeding and boarding or getting off buses.
      • Supervise students during lunch in hallways and on field trips to ensure orderly conduct.
    • Collaboration:
      • Work with educational professionals and administrators on student needs and curriculum development.
      • Participate in district committees and attend IEP and 504 meetings.
      • Attend staff meetings to discuss students academic behavioral and vocational progress with appropriate staff.
    • Comminication:
      • Communicate with students families and district personnel regarding student progress.
    • Professional Development:
      • Mentor other instructional staff and student teachers.
      • Participate in staff development activities.
    • Additional Duties:
      • Must be able to lift.
      • Perform other duties as necessary or assigned.
